After a shocking rise in the level of abuse shopworkers have endured during the covid pandemic, Daniel Zeichner MP visited the Histon Road Coop as part of “Respect for Shopworkers week”.

 

The local MP will meet Co-op Manager Paul Slade and Shane Spitty from the trade union Usdaw who will explain the results of a recent survey. The survey shows 76% of shopworkers say that abuse has been worse than normal during the Covid-19 pandemic and over half of them have been threatened by a customer.

 

Mr Zeichner has backed calls for the government to legislate to protect shopworkers. A parliamentary petition currently has over 70,000 signatures.

 

Daniel Zeichner MP says “It is frankly appalling that some people have responded to this pandemic by abusing shopworkers. At a time when we should all be working together to get through this national crisis, it is a disgrace that staff working to keep food on the shelves are being abused.”
